I have 2 broodys raising 10 chicks (2wks old tomorrow) ,a broody with 2 chicks (hatched the 6th and the 8th) and another with 3 eggs(looks like only one of those is going to hatch)
The 2 babies and mom got out of the cage yesterday and when I found out I went looking for them and the 3 broodys and all 12 chicks where happy and forging and the 2wks old act like the babies where always there.
I have heard bad stories with older chicks attacking younger ones. Is it that their with moms, have lots of room, or are just too young to be mean?
